JOB REQUIREMENTS: Position Description: Title Advanced Practice Provider
(NP / PA) - Interventional / Structural Heart Disease Position
Description: The Medical College of Wisconsin\'s Department of Medicine,
Division of Cardiology is seeking a Nurse Practitioner or Physician
Assistant to provide primary or specialty medical care within defined
scope of practice under the supervision of a licensed physician and in
accordance with MCW/FMLH/CHW policies and procedures. The section of
Invasive and Interventional cardiology offers state-of-the art
diagnostic and minimally invasive treatment options for patients with a
variety of heart conditions including acute myocardial infarction,
coronary artery disease, peripheral arterial disease, congestive heart
failure, valvular heart disease, and congenital heart disease located in
Milwaukee, WI at Froedtert Hospital and Froedtert Specialty Clinics. The
Advanced Practice Provider (APP) works as a member of a
multidisciplinary health care team who will contribute to excellence in
program administration, patient care, patient safety, research, quality
improvement, and teaching. The Ideal Candidate will be a Cardiovascular
experienced APP with strong medical knowledge in this specialty,
excellent communication skills, and strong critical thinking skills,
wanting to be part of a thriving and very collaborative academic
practice at the Medical College of Wisconsin (MCW). Areas of
responsibility will include, but not be limited to providing direct
patient care to an adult patient population in a blended setting. In
this role you will, Collaborates with interdisciplinary health care
teams in diagnosis and treatment of conditions requiring Cardiovascular
intervention in blended environment as a member of the Structural
program in both the inpatient and outpatient setting. Writes accurate
and timely progress notes, procedure notes, and/or admission and
transfer orders. Order, perform, and interpret screening and diagnostic
procedures and tests, and appropriately communicates and documents
information. Privileged to perform procedures beyond core as identified
by the outpatient Cardiology services. Facilitates and communicates with
patient, family, and staff to promote continuity of care across the
continuum of care. Attend required training and meets key regulatory
requirements, including those of the privileging institution, CMS, and
the Join Commission. Evaluates quality outcomes for the patients
receiving care of this team through participation in the development of
quality indicators and outcomes dashboard. Acquires information on the
most current development and trends in\... For full info follow
